Buying Guide: Key Considerations for Built-In and Space-Saving Heaters

  • Space and installation: Determine whether you prefer wall-mounted infrared, kickspace, baseboard, or portable options. Wall-mounted units free floor space, while kickspace heaters fit under cabinets or within tight gaps.
  • Heating method: Infrared heaters deliver targeted warmth, ideal for small zones or outdoor-adjacent spaces. Convection baseboards and sump-friendly pumps provide more uniform warmth across larger areas.
  • Power requirements and voltage: Check if your space supports 120V, 240V, or requires dedicated circuits. Some units auto-adjust for voltage, but others do not.
  • Control features: Look for built-in thermostats, digital displays, remote control, and Wi-Fi capabilities for smart home integration and convenient scheduling.
  • Safety features: Tip-over protection, overheat shut-off, and child-safety designs are important, especially in bedrooms and living spaces with children or pets.
  • Durability and environment: IP ratings and weather resistance matter for greenhouse or workshop applications. Indoor-only units are typically sufficient for living spaces.
  • Maintenance: Consider ease of cleaning, filter needs (if any), and remote diagnostics or customer support from the brand.
  • Energy efficiency: Compare wattage and expected heat output to avoid overpaying for unnecessary capacity; seek models with thermostatic control and auto-off features to optimize usage.

Usage Scenarios and Performance Outlook

Infrared heaters excel in zone heating, garages, workshops, and spaces where radiant warmth is desirable without heating entire rooms. Convection-based baseboard and pump-house heaters suit continuous, even warmth in corridors, utility rooms, and cold-storage areas. Kickspace units offer under-cabinet warmth for bathrooms or kitchens without occupying floor space. When selecting a heater, match the unit’s heat output (watts) to the room size and insulation level to prevent under- or over-heating.

Safety and Compliance Considerations

Choose units with certified safety features (ETL, IP ratings, tip-over and overheat protections). For moisture-prone environments like bathrooms or greenhouses, prioritize units with moisture resistance and weather-rated enclosures. Proper installation following manufacturer guidance reduces the risk of electrical hazards or fire.

Installation and Maintenance Tips

  • Follow installation instructions exactly and, when needed, hire a licensed electrician for high-widelity electrical work.
  • Place heaters away from drapes, furniture, or combustibles to minimize fire risk.
  • Schedule periodic inspections and cleaning of filters or vents when applicable.
  • Use a thermostat with a timed schedule to reduce energy waste and maintain consistent comfort.
